Agreed. It is rather a very cumbersome process. If you have programming experience, you should understand I won't get into the details however a very basic and useless example would be the screen size itself. The idea of the iPad is to make the most of the screen size and hence apps must now be written (and zoomed) to do so. Like said, this is very basic and even a novice like me can do it but it can be cumbersome.
Will the iPad get multitasking in the update? I was under the impression that the reason the older iPhones couldn't take advantage of multitasking was their 256 MB of RAM and the iPad has 256 MB of RAM.t